Tokyo in Silk and Shadow
Step beyond the neon into a Tokyo of quiet courtyards, centuries-old craft workshops, and candlelit tea rooms. This journey traces the city's artisanal soul, from the old shitamachi streets of Yanaka to a hand-bound book atelier in Jimbocho and an evening tea ceremony in a hidden Kagurazaka machiya.
Highlights
- —Morning walk through the old shitamachi streets of Yanaka, including the vermillion torii gates of Nezu Shrine
- —Hand bookbinding workshop visit in Jimbocho's book town
- —Private tea ceremony in a restored Kagurazaka machiya
- —Stroll through the lantern-lit alleys of Kagurazaka
- —Sumida Hokusai Museum, dedicated to the master woodblock artist
- —Optional kimono dressing experience before the tea ceremony
